Physics Wallah

Full Form of DNS - Check How Domain Name System Works?

The Domain Name System (DNS) is a way of locating Internet domain names and translating them into Internet address protocols. A domain name is a simple way to remember an Internet address.
authorImageRanvijay Singh8 Nov, 2023
Share

Share

DNS

DNS stands for Domain Name System. It is a system that translates domain names into IP addresses, which are numerical labels assigned to each device connected to the Internet.

The DNS is often referred to as the "phone book" of the Internet because it enables users to access websites and other Internet services by typing in a human-readable domain name (e.g., www.google.com) rather than the IP address of the server hosting the service (e.g., 172.217.26.174).

When a user types a domain name into their browser or clicks on a link, the browser sends a request to a DNS resolver, which is a server responsible for translating domain names into IP addresses. The DNS resolver then communicates with other DNS servers to determine the IP address associated with the requested domain name and returns this information to the user's browser.

The DNS system is hierarchical, with the root servers at the top and the authoritative servers for specific domains at the bottom. This structure allows for efficient resolution of domain names and helps to ensure the reliability and stability of the Internet.

In summary, the DNS is an essential component of the Internet, as it enables users to access websites and other online services using easily remembered domain names, instead of having to remember complex IP addresses.

History of Domain Name System

The Domain Name System (DNS) was created in the early 1980s to address the growing complexity and scale of the Internet. Prior to the DNS, IP addresses were stored in a single file on each computer, which was called the host file. This method of mapping domain names to IP addresses was not scalable and was quickly becoming impractical as the Internet grew.

The first DNS was developed by Paul Mockapetris at the Information Sciences Institute (ISI) at the University of Southern California. The original DNS design was published in 1983 as a series of Request for Comment (RFC) documents, which defined the DNS protocol and the structure of the domain name space.

The DNS was first implemented as a service provided by the National Center for Supercomputing Applications (NCSA), but it quickly became adopted by other organizations and institutions as the Internet grew. In the late 1980s, the DNS was standardized by the Internet Engineering Task Force (IETF) and became a critical infrastructure component of the Internet.

Since its inception, the DNS has evolved to accommodate the growing needs of the Internet, with new features and protocols added to improve its security, stability, and scalability. Today, the DNS is one of the largest and most critical distributed systems in the world, with millions of domain names and billions of queries processed each day.

In summary, the Domain Name System (DNS) was created in the early 1980s as a solution to the growing complexity and scale of the Internet and has since become an essential component of the Internet infrastructure, enabling users to access websites and online services using human-readable domain names.

What are the Main Component of Domain Name System

The main components of the Domain Name System (DNS) are:

  • Domain Names: These are the human-readable names that are used to identify websites, email servers, and other Internet services. Examples of domain names include www.google.com, www.wikipedia.org, and mail.example.com.
  • IP Addresses: These are numerical labels assigned to each device connected to the Internet. The IP address is used to route data packets between devices on the Internet.
  • Domain Name Servers (DNS Servers): These are servers that store the mapping between domain names and IP addresses. They are responsible for resolving domain names into IP addresses so that the correct website or service can be accessed.
  • DNS Resolvers: These are software components that perform the actual translation of domain names into IP addresses. They act as clients for the DNS servers and provide the mapping information to the user's device.
  • Root Name Servers: These are the servers that are at the top of the DNS hierarchy and are responsible for mapping domain names to the authoritative name servers for a particular domain.
  • Authoritative Name Servers: These are the servers that are responsible for storing information about a particular domain, including the mapping between domain names and IP addresses.
  • Zones: A zone is a portion of the domain name space that is managed by a specific authoritative name server. Zones can be divided into sub-zones and can contain multiple domains.
  • Records: Records are the entries in the domain name server's database that store the mapping between domain names and IP addresses. There are several types of records, including Address (A) records, Mail Exchange (MX) records, and Name Server (NS) records.

In summary, these are the main components of the Domain Name System, which work together to translate domain names into IP addresses, enabling users to access websites and other Internet services using easily remembered domain names.

How Domain Name System Works?

The Domain Name System (DNS) works by translating domain names into IP addresses, which are numerical labels assigned to each device connected to the Internet.

When a user types a domain name into their browser or clicks on a link, the browser sends a request to a DNS resolver, which is a software component responsible for translating domain names into IP addresses.

The DNS resolver then communicates with one or more DNS servers to determine the IP address associated with the requested domain name. The DNS servers are organized in a hierarchical structure, starting with the root name servers, which are at the top of the hierarchy.

The root name servers hold information about the top-level domains, such as .com, .org, and .net, and can direct the DNS resolver to the authoritative name servers for the requested domain. The authoritative name servers are the servers that are responsible for storing information about a particular domain, including the mapping between domain names and IP addresses.

Once the DNS resolver has determined the IP address associated with the requested domain name, it returns this information to the user's browser, which can then use the IP address to establish a connection with the server hosting the website or service.

If the information about a particular domain name is not available in the cache of the DNS resolver, it will be retrieved from the authoritative name servers and stored in the cache for a period of time so that subsequent requests for the same domain name can be resolved more quickly.

In summary, the Domain Name System (DNS) works by translating domain names into IP addresses, so that users can access websites and other Internet services using easily remembered domain names, rather than having to remember complex IP addresses. The DNS system uses a hierarchical structure of DNS servers to resolve domain names and ensure the reliable and efficient resolution of domain names on the Internet.

[wp-faq-schema title=" Full Form of DNS FAQs" accordion=1]

Q1. What is the full form of DNS and what does it do?

Ans. The full form of DNS is Domain Name System, and it is a system that translates domain names into IP addresses. The DNS allows users to access websites and other Internet services using easily remembered domain names, instead of having to remember complex IP addresses.

Q2. How does the DNS system work?

Ans. The DNS system works by resolving domain names into IP addresses. When a user types a domain name into their browser or clicks on a link, the browser sends a request to a DNS resolver, which communicates with one or more DNS servers to determine the IP address associated with the requested domain name. The DNS resolver returns this information to the user's browser, which can then use the IP address to establish a connection with the server hosting the website or service.

Q3. What is the role of the root name servers in the DNS system?

Ans. The root name servers are at the top of the DNS hierarchy and hold information about the top-level domains, such as .com, .org, and .net. They direct the DNS resolver to the authoritative name servers for the requested domain.

Q4. What are authoritative name servers, and what is their role in the DNS system?

Ans. Authoritative name servers" are servers that are responsible for storing information about a particular domain, including the mapping between domain names and IP addresses. They provide the mapping information to the DNS resolver when it requests the IP address associated with a particular domain name.

Q5. Can the DNS system be used to block or censor websites?

Ans. Yes, in some cases, the DNS system can be used to block or censor websites. For example, some governments may block access to certain websites by modifying the DNS system in their country, so that requests for those websites are not resolved. This type of censorship is known as DNS filtering. However, there are also methods for bypassing DNS filtering, such as using alternative DNS servers or using encrypted connections, such as HTTPS.
Join 15 Million students on the app today!
Point IconLive & recorded classes available at ease
Point IconDashboard for progress tracking
Point IconMillions of practice questions at your fingertips
Download ButtonDownload Button
Banner Image
Banner Image
Free Learning Resources
Know about Physics Wallah
Physics Wallah is an Indian edtech platform that provides accessible & comprehensive learning experiences to students from Class 6th to postgraduate level. We also provide extensive NCERT solutions, sample paper, NEET, JEE Mains, BITSAT previous year papers & more such resources to students. Physics Wallah also caters to over 3.5 million registered students and over 78 lakh+ Youtube subscribers with 4.8 rating on its app.
We Stand Out because
We provide students with intensive courses with India’s qualified & experienced faculties & mentors. PW strives to make the learning experience comprehensive and accessible for students of all sections of society. We believe in empowering every single student who couldn't dream of a good career in engineering and medical field earlier.
Our Key Focus Areas
Physics Wallah's main focus is to make the learning experience as economical as possible for all students. With our affordable courses like Lakshya, Udaan and Arjuna and many others, we have been able to provide a platform for lakhs of aspirants. From providing Chemistry, Maths, Physics formula to giving e-books of eminent authors like RD Sharma, RS Aggarwal and Lakhmir Singh, PW focuses on every single student's need for preparation.
What Makes Us Different
Physics Wallah strives to develop a comprehensive pedagogical structure for students, where they get a state-of-the-art learning experience with study material and resources. Apart from catering students preparing for JEE Mains and NEET, PW also provides study material for each state board like Uttar Pradesh, Bihar, and others

Copyright © 2026 Physicswallah Limited All rights reserved.